Job Summary
Develop and supervise targeted interventions for children with autism, administering assessments and interpreting clinical data to drive positive behavioral changes. Provide direct supervision, training, and orientation for behavioral technicians while advocating for clients by monitoring sessions and communicating treatment recommendations to families. Maintain physical engagement with children aged 2–15, requiring frequent standing, lifting up to 25 pounds, and active movement throughout session areas. Deliver care in a hybrid schedule with flexible hours, supported by a multi-tiered clinical team and access to over 200 archived CEUs for continuous professional development.
Required Qualifications
- Master's degree in behavioral analysis, education, psychology, or a related field
- Current BCBA license (depending on state) or sitting for your exam in the next 3 months- students are welcome!
- Demonstrated skills implementing applied behavioral analysis (ABA) with children with Autism Spectrum Disorder or related disorders
- Ability to administer and interpret a variety of clinical assessments
- Excellent clinical competence and judgment
- Commitment to handling confidential information responsibly
- Exceptional communication, problem-solving, organizational and project management skills while working in a fast-paced environment
